Summary

After more than three hours of testimony, the County Council policy committee amended and voted to recommend Bill 51 — which would prohibit feeding feral or stray animals on county-owned property — to the full council. Opponents urged expanded trap-neuter-return (TNR) support; proponents cited toxoplasmosis and threats to native species.

HILO — The Hawaii County Council policy committee on health, safety and well-being voted to forward an amended Bill 51 to the full council after nearly three hours of public testimony on July 8.

The proposal, introduced by Councilmember Connelly Kleinfelder, would amend Chapter 4, Article 3 of the Hawaii County Code to prohibit “feeding” of stray or feral animals on county-owned property except where the county authorizes an animal-management program. The committee adopted a Parks & Recreation–sponsored amendment that carves out county‑authorized programs and left other penalties and prohibitions intact. The committee voted 7–1 to recommend the amended bill to the full council.

Supporters of the bill said feeding stations on public lands attract and sustain populations of nonnative species and increase disease risk to people and protected wildlife. “Feral cats are widespread in Hawaii due to feeding and support provided by well-meaning humans,” said Brett Mossman, Forest Bird Recovery Coordinator at the State Department of Land and Natural Resources.
